A 5-track lay-up yard can hold a total of 5 ten-car train. There are already three cars stored on each of four tracks and four cars stored on the fifth track. The number of additional cars that can be stored in this yard is ________.

Final answer:

The number of additional cars that can be stored in the lay-up yard is 34.

Step-by-step explanation:

The lay-up yard can hold a total of 5 ten-car trains. Currently, there are already 3 cars stored on each of the first 4 tracks, and 4 cars stored on the fifth track. To find the number of additional cars that can be stored in the yard, we need to find the total number of cars already stored and subtract it from the maximum capacity of the yard. So, the additional cars that can be stored in the yard is:

Total capacity - Total cars stored = 5 * 10 - (3 * 4 + 4) = 50 - 16 = 34 cars
